| Manufacturer | Allen Bradley |
|---|---|
| Product Type | Motion-Cable |
| Product Line | 2090 Cables |
| Part Number | 2090-CPWM4E2-10TR |
| Weight | 1.38 lbs (0.62 kg) |
| Cable Function | Motor Power only |
| Wire Size | 10 AWG |
| Cable Length | 0.5 m |
| Connector Type | Threaded DIN connector |
| Cable Type | Standard (non-flex) cable |
| Bend Radius | 129 mm |
| Minimum Operating Temperature | 0 °C |
| Maximum Operating Temperature | 40 °C |
| Maximum Operating Humidity | 80% (Non-Condensing) |
| Maximum Storage Humidity | 80% (Non-Condensing) |
| Maximum Operating Altitude | 1000 MSL |
Designed for dedicated motor power, the Allen Bradley 2090-CPWM4E2-10TR is a motion cable with a straightforward operational focus. With a wire size of 10 AWG, it delivers effective connectivity for motor applications. This cable has a length of 0.5 meters, making it compact for integrations in various setups. It utilizes a threaded DIN connector, ensuring secure connections between components.
The cable is characterized as a standard, non-flexible type, which means it is built to maintain its shape under normal conditions. It has a defined bend radius of 129 mm, allowing some flexibility in routing without causing damage. Operating temperatures range between 0 °C and 40 °C, suitable for most industrial environments. Humidity is controlled within limits, with maximum tolerances of 80% for both operation and storage conditions. Additionally, the cable can function effectively at altitudes up to 1000 meters above sea level, making it versatile for varied installations.
